#min_ready_secFixnum

Minimum number of seconds to wait for after a newly created instance becomes available. This value must be from range [0, 3600]. Corresponds to the JSON property minReadySec

#minimal_actionString

Minimal action to be taken on an instance. You can specify either RESTART to restart existing instances or REPLACE to delete and create new instances from the target template. If you specify a RESTART, the Updater will attempt to perform that action only. However, if the Updater determines that the minimal action you specify is not enough to perform the update, it might perform a more disruptive action. Corresponds to the JSON property minimalAction
